Mass and ring*

This problem involves solving a simple differential equation. A block of mass m slides on a frictionless table. It is constrained to move inside a ring of radius l that is fixed to the table. At t = 0, the block is moving along the inside of the ring (in the tangential direction) with velocity v0. The coefficient of friction between the block and the ring is μ. l υ0

(a) Find the velocity of the block at later times.

(b) Find the position of the block at later times.
